Malchow

Malchow is an Amt in the district, in , . The seat of the Amt is in Malchow. The Amt was established on 1 January 2005, following the administrative merger of the former Amt Malchow-Land and the formerly unincorporated island town of .

Museum
is a former Cistercian nunnery in Malchow in the in , . The monastic buildings are on the east shore of and now accommodate the Mecklenburgisches Orgelmuseum.
